Gėlaine – Is It Halal?
Kort svar
Gėlaine is classified as doubtful (mushbooh) — source determines halal status. Gelatin is derived from collagen obtained from animal bones, skin, and connective tissues. Its halal status depends on the source of the animals and whether they were slaughtered according to Islamic law. [Note: 66% agreement among AI models.
